Nick DiscombeNick Discombe, Chairman

Nick has worked with private and public software, data and services companies across the globe. Since 2007 Nick has been working as an advisor and board member to a small number of private equity backed businesses. Prior to this he was CEO of NASDAQ listed Witness Systems which he joined in 2003.

Phill Robinson, CEO, IRIS Accountancy Solutions

Phill Robinson

Phill joined IRIS in January 2009. He brings to IRIS a broad combination of business development, product strategy and executive management experience that has helped to build major software organisations in Europe including Siebel Systems and Salesforce.com. During his time with Salesforce.com, Phill also held the positions of Chief Marketing Officer and Chief Operating Officer, Sales and Distribution – based in San Francisco.

Neal RobertsNeal Roberts, Group Finance Director and  CEO, IRIS Software Group

Neal joined the main board of IRIS at the beginning of
April 2005.

Before joining IRIS, Neal worked in the technology sector for eight years as CEO and Group Finance Director of both public ('Guardian IT Plc') and private companies.

Brad HenskeBrad Henske

Brad is a Managing Director at Hellman & Friedman  and non-executive director of IRIS.  Prior to joining H&F in 2007, he was the General Manager of the Consumer Tax Group (TurboTax) and the Chief Financial Officer at Intuit.  Previously, he was the Chief Financial Officer of Synopsys, a Partner at Oak Hill Capital Partners (Robert M. Bass Group), the CFO at American Savings Bank and a partner at Bain & Company.

Stephen DuckettStephen Duckett

Stephen is a consultant to Hellman & Friedman (H&F) and was formerly a partner of H&F based in London. Stephen's investment focus at H&F was on software, information services, technology and Internet related companies in Europe.

Blake KleinmanBlake Kleinman

Blake Kleinman is a Director at Hellman & Friedman in the London office. He is a also a Director of SSP Holdings plc, and was active in the Firm's investments in Arch Capital Group Ltd., Axel Springer AG, ProSiebenSat.1 Media AG, Mondrian Investment Partners Ltd. and The Nielsen Company.

Alex KingAlex King

Alex is a Partner and Head of TMT Investments at HgCapital. He has 11 year’s experience of TMT private equity investing. Prior to HgCapital he was with Kennet Capital where he led investments in the software, semiconductor and internet services sectors. Prior to this he worked at Spectrum Strategy Consultants as an advisor to companies across the TMT sector.
